One of the most difficult issues for new parents, and grand-parents, is deciding if a very young infant (under 2 months of age) is sick. Some people go by “look”; others seem to have a built in radar that alerts them to when something may be wrong that at least prompts the call to the pediatrician. Pediatricians, too, develop a sixths sense with this age group. They have to because this group, above all others, deserves special attention when illness lurks.
